About Freddy Odille
Freddy Odille is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Gastroenterology, Radiation and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, having authored 93 papers that have together received 1.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(56 papers), Medical Imaging Techniques and Applications (28 papers), Cardiac Imaging and Diagnostics (23 papers),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(13 papers), Atomic and Subatomic Physics Research (12 papers), ECG Monitoring and Analysis (11 papers), MRI in cancer diagnosis (9 papers) and Cardiac electrophysiology and arrhythmias (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(873 citations), Gastroenterology (169 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(456 citations), Radiation (84 citations) and Surgery (279 citations). Freddy Odille has collaborated with scholars based in France, United Kingdom and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Jacques Felblinger, David Atkinson, Pierre‐Yves Marie, Pierre‐André Vuissoz, Stuart A. Taylor, Alex Menys, Asia Ahmed, Damien Mandry, Shonit Punwani and Claudia Prieto. Their work appears in journals such as Magnetic Resonance in Medicine, Journal of Magnetic Resonance Imaging, EJNMMI Physics, Magnetic Resonance Materials in Physics Biology and Medicine and Journal of Cardiovascular Magnetic Resonance.
